Demotions. A bargaining unit member who is demoted, either voluntarily, or as a result of disciplinary action, from a classification with a higher minimum rate of pay to a classification with a lower minimum rate of pay, shall have his/her salary decreased by: 5% for demotions where the new classification's minimum rate of pay is at least 7.5% below but not more than 15 % below the minimum rate of pay of the classification which the employee occupied prior to demotion;
